Period Poverty Pad Drive Campaign

I'm excited to share that we're partnering with the office of Hon. Gift Mambipiri, MP of Kadoma, to launch a period poverty pad drive campaign!

In Zimbabwe, an estimated 72% of girls cannot afford sanitary products (UNICEF). This has severe consequences, including absenteeism from school, health risks, and stigma.

Our goal is to provide sanitary pads to those in need, promoting dignity, education, and empowerment. We believe that everyone deserves access to essential hygiene products, regardless of their socio-economic background.

Here are some shocking statistics:

- 1 in 10 girls in Zimbabwe miss school due to menstruation-related issues (UNESCO).
- 70% of girls in rural areas use unhygienic materials, such as leaves, grass, or newspaper, during their periods (Zimbabwe National Statistics Agency).

Let's join forces to make a difference! We're calling on individuals, organizations, and businesses to donate sanitary pads or funds to support this initiative.

Together, we can help break the cycle of period poverty and create a more equitable society for all.

"The world is changed by our example and not our opinions"

Yesterday was a milestone day! I'm thrilled to announce the official launch of the Young Observer Program at Kadoma City House, in collaboration with the Junior Council. This initiative, supported by Accountability Lab Zimbabwe, aims to empower young leaders with the skills and knowledge necessary to drive positive change in their communities.

After months of planning since 2022, it's fantastic to see this program come to life. I'm grateful for the unwavering support from our partners and stakeholders Zibusiso John Dube Samuel Takawira McDonald Lewanika and The Mayor for giving us his office who share our vision of fostering accountable leadership among the youth.

The Young Observer Program represents a significant step towards shaping the next generation of leaders, equipping them to tackle challenges and create opportunities for growth and development in Kadoma City.

Today we as Bringing Joy. Love. Life. A registered youth association in Zimbabwe had a fruitful engagement at Kadoma Vocational Training Centre with the Permanent Secretary for the Ministry of Youth Empowerment, Development and Vocational Training.

We submitted our needs as young people in Kadoma with a list of things we believe that young people need in the Second Republic of Zimbabwe.

The Perm Sec in return stressed the need for youth associations to have structures and focus on using the resources that exist in farming in order to help grow the economy and empower Zimbabwe for Zimbabweans.

It was a well needed session and we are greatful for his time and wise words which were essential in empowering young people as well as ways in which young people can empower themselves. πŸ‡ΏπŸ‡Ό
